Mica heaters are a type of electrical heating element used in various industrial and commercial applications. They are designed to provide efficient and reliable heat output, making them suitable for use in a range of environments.
Where To Use Mica Heaters
Mica heaters can be used in a variety of settings, including:
Industrial processes, such as drying or curing
Commercial heating applications, such as restaurants or offices
Residential heating systems
